Comparison of symmetric and asymmetric laser diodes for communication system
Proceedings of SPIE, v 1219(1), pp 510-517
01 May 1990
Abstract
Nonlinear characteristics of laser diodes have very significant impact on applicability of high-speed
fiberoptical communication systems. Large-signal modulation dynamics of laser diodes with (asymmetric)
and without (symmetric) back facet reflective coating are theoretically and experimentally presented.
Comparison of asymmetric and symmetric lasers in terms of harmonics and two-tone intermodulation
distortion indicates that the former is best for data transmission whereas the latter is best suited for
distribution of frequency reference, which is used for optical injection locking of oscillators.
